A solar generator is essentially a compact electronic box that consists of three main components: Solar energy is collected through solar panels, regulated by the charge controller, and is then stored in a high-capacity battery. The inverter then converts the battery's stored DC energy into AC. . [PDF]

Building a weatherproof DIY solar generator involves mounting and wiring a battery, charge controller, inverter, trickle charger, and fusing inside a weatherproof case. Then all the relevant input and output sockets are wired and mounted on the outside of the case where they are easily accessible. . The first practical silicon solar cell was developed in 1954 by Bell Labs, marking the beginning of modern solar power applications. [10] . A solar generator is a portable system that captures energy from sunlight using photovoltaic (PV) panels and stores it in a battery for later use. This groundbreaking finding laid dormant for over a century until 1954 when Bell Labs created the first practical silicon solar cells. Initially achieving only 6% efficiency, these early. .
